Moss phlox produces small,five-petaled flowers that are typically pink,purple, or white in color. The flowers are star-shaped and have a vibrant and eye-catching appearance.They often bloom in dense clusters, creating a carpet-like effect when grown en masse.This plant has a prostrate or spreading growth habit. It forms a dense mat of foliage that hugs the ground, reaching a height of only a few inches.The foliage is needle-like and evergreen, providing year-round interest even when not in bloom.Moss phlox usually blooms in spring, typically from April to June, depending on the region and climate. During this time, the plant is covered with a profusion of flowers that create a stunning display.Some varieties of moss phlox emit a light, sweet fragrance, adding an additional sensory appeal to the garden.Sun and soil requirements: Moss phlox thrives in full sun to partial shade. It prefers well-draining soil that is slightly acidic to neutral.Sandy or rocky soils are suitable, as they mimic its natural habitat.
